结论:阿里云的Ubuntu操作系统完全兼容Linux,因为Ubuntu本身就是Linux发行版的一种,其内核基于Linux,并继承了Linux系统的开放性、稳定性和可定制性。
一、Ubuntu是Linux的一个发行版本
- Linux是一个开源的操作系统内核,而我们常说的“Linux系统”实际上指的是基于该内核构建的各种发行版本(如Debian、CentOS、Fedora等)。
- Ubuntu是由Canonical公司维护的基于Debian的Linux发行版,它使用的是标准的Linux内核,因此在功能和架构上与主流Linux系统保持高度一致。
二、阿里云提供的Ubuntu镜像经过优化但本质不变
- 阿里云为用户提供了官方认证的Ubuntu系统镜像,这些镜像在原有Ubuntu的基础上进行了适配优化,以更好地支持云环境下的运行需求。
- 虽然阿里云会对驱动、网络配置、安全模块等进行调整,但其核心仍然是标准的Linux系统,不会改变Ubuntu作为Linux发行版的本质。
三、Ubuntu在阿里云中的兼容性表现良好
- 在阿里云ECS实例中部署Ubuntu后,用户可以正常使用各种Linux命令、服务和开发工具,例如
apt包管理器、systemd系统管理工具、Nginx、MySQL、Docker等。 - 大多数为Linux编写的软件都可以直接在Ubuntu上运行,无需额外修改代码或配置,体现出良好的兼容性和生态一致性。
四、Ubuntu适合哪些场景?
- Web服务器和应用开发:Ubuntu拥有丰富的软件仓库,支持快速部署LAMP/LEMP环境。
- 容器化和微服务:Ubuntu对Docker、Kubernetes等容器技术有良好的支持。
- 人工智能和大数据处理:许多AI框架(如TensorFlow、PyTorch)都优先提供Ubuntu支持。
- 企业级应用部署:Ubuntu LTS(长期支持版本)因其稳定性广泛用于生产环境。
五、与其他Linux发行版的对比
| 特性 | Ubuntu | CentOS | Debian |
|---|---|---|---|
| 包管理工具 | apt | yum/dnf | apt |
| 稳定性 | 高(尤其是LTS) | 极高 | 极高 |
| 社区支持 | 强大 | 较强 | 强大 |
| 适用场景 | 开发、云环境 | 企业服务器 | 稳定性优先场景 |
从上表可以看出,Ubuntu在功能性与易用性之间取得了良好平衡,特别适合云平台和开发者使用。
总结:
阿里云的Ubuntu操作系统不仅兼容Linux,而且是Linux生态体系的重要组成部分。
无论是在本地还是云端,Ubuntu都能提供稳定、高效、安全的操作环境,是Linux用户值得信赖的选择。
云知识